Minutes — Management Meeting, Pellwick Holdings

Board folks: quick recap. We agreed in principle to sell the Garnet Tools unit to Strava Industrial. Price is in the expected range, headcount transfers with the unit, and Marco will lead due diligence. Announcement timing is tricky, so keep this tight. The wider rationale is noted confidentially below.

management briefing: Holiusek Group is in early talks to buy Eliixox Foods for about $183.6 million. The Oliael launch date is April 19, and nothing goes to the press before then. Legal wants the Casaelox Holdings term sheet withdrawn before December 11.

Test plan: TumbleVault locker access flow. Verify: reserve locker, receive unlock code, door sensor confirms open/close, billing event fires once. Edge cases: expired reservation, double-tap unlock, offline hub replay. Run against the Brightmoor staging cluster only; production hubs are firmware-locked this cycle. All API calls in the suite go through the gateway mock. The suite authenticates with the staging bearer token below.

session JWT of fajof-bahop = eyJhbGciOiJIUzI1NiIsInR5cCI6IkpXVCJ9.eyJzdWIiOiIqgHoPSIn0.DAyxzh8y

## Provenance: CrashFunnel Pipeline

New folks: every build of the CrashFunnel mobile crash-report pipeline is produced on the Wrenfield runners and signed automatically. Artifacts carry full provenance metadata — source revision, builder identity, and timestamp — so you can trace any deployed binary back to its commit. Never deploy an unsigned artifact, even to staging. The current build's trace token is listed immediately below.

session token of yahog-kawip = htk9_c21784019

## Artifact Signing — Inventory Reconciliation Job

The nightly reconciliation job for Stockline now signs its output manifests before upload. Unsigned manifests are rejected by the Ledgerbox ingest as of build 412. Two mismatches last week traced to a stale key on the runner pool; rotated Tuesday. Action for sync: confirm all runners pull the current key at job start. The active signing key for the reconciliation pipeline is as follows.

signing key of yafop-taguf = bky3_Kre